{"data":{"id":"us/31-u.s.c.-3305","jurisdiction":"us","citation":"31 U.S.C. § 3305","heading":"Audits of depositaries","body":"The Secretary of the Treasury, or an officer, employee, or agent designated by the Secretary, may audit a depositary of public money. For uniformity and accuracy in accounts and safety of public money, an individual conducting an audit shall audit a depositary’s—(1) books; (2) accounts; (3) returns; and (4) public money on hand and the way the money is kept.","path":["Title 31—MONEY AND FINANCE","CHAPTER 33—DEPOSITING, KEEPING, AND PAYING MONEY"],"source_url":"https://uscode.house.gov/download/releasepoints/us/pl/119/103/xml_usc31@119-103.zip","current_through":"Public Law 119-103 (09/02/2026)","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-09-10T05:59:03Z","sha256":"624d5bcf87bb2109698e59ef03e64605e52fb2e620216d81548814367f3124a7","source_id":"us","stale":true,"prev":"us/31-u.s.c.-3304","next":"us/31-u.s.c.-3321"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
